Why does my stove element stay on high?

What goes wrong when an electric cooktop coil stays on that high temperature is that the flow of electricity isn’t getting cycled properly. When this happens, it is usually because the infinite switch, the part that controls the flow of electricity to the coil, is malfunctioning.

How do you test an infinite stove switch?





Set the infinite switch on high and place your ohmmeter on the L2, H2, P and H1 terminals to check for continuity.

  1. If there is no continuity between L1 and H1 or between L2 and H2, the infinite switch is defective.
  2. If there is no continuity between P and H1, the indicator light circuit is defective.


Why does my stove burner keep turning on?

It is normal for the surface burners on an electric range or cooktop to cycle on and off. This is true for electric coil burners as well as radiant burners on a smooth glass cooking surface. This is done to maintain an even temperature at the heat selection that has been chosen.

Why is my stove burner not turning off?

A short in the surface element might cause the burner to not shut-off properly. If the electrical contacts have fused together, creating a constant voltage to the burner, your surface element will need to be replaced. Disconnect the stove from the power and allow the burner to cool completely.

How do I know if my stove burner is bad?

To determine whether the burner is bad, simply unplug a working burner from another block, plug it into the block of the malfunctioning burner and turn on the switch. If the replacement burner gets hot, it’s time to replace the burner in question. You don’t need to unplug the stove to conduct this test.

How does an electric range infinite switch work?

It uses a bi-metallic strip conductive connection across terminals that disconnects with increased temperature. As current passes through the bimetal connection, it will heat and deform, breaking the connection and turning off the power. After a short time, the bimetal will cool and reconnect.

Why does my electric stove stay on when I turn it off?



The “burners” on an electric range have TWO settings – off and on. There is no in between. So they turn on and off to maintain a goal. With the burner set to high, normally they stay on almost all the time, heating the pot on top of it to boil water.

Does an electric stove have a reset button?

Reset the electronic control. Turn the circuit breaker to the OFF position or remove the fuse. Wait one minute, then turn the circuit breaker back to the ON position or install the fuse to reset power to the unit. This should reset the electronic controls on the range or wall oven.

Do modern stoves have fuses?



Most ranges use plug fuses, the type found in old electrical panels. They have a threaded base, like a light bulb, and a flat, glass top marked with an amperage rating. If a fuse is blown, the metal fusible link under the glass will often be broken and blackened.
